Fowlerville City Zoning Code

APPENDIX A

VILLAGE OF FOWLERVILLE SCHEDULE OF REGULATIONS LIMITING HEIGHT, BULK, DENSITY AND AREA BY ZONING DISTRICT

Districts Minimum Lot Size Maximum Height Minimum Yard Setbacks Lot Coverage (%) Residential Floor Area
Area Width Stories Feet Front Side Rear 1 story 2 story
PL  Public Lands —— —— 30 35 10 15 25 —— ——
CR  Conservation/Recreation —— —— —— 30 35 10 15 10 —— ——
R-1  Low Density Residential 11,616 88 2 30 35 10 15 35 1050 950
R-2  Village Core Residential 8712 66 2 30 35(a) 10 15 25 1000 832
R-3  High Density Residential 9600(b) 88 35 35 10(c) 15 35 (d) (d)
R-4  Manufactured Housing See Chapter 12
PO  Professional Office 9600 80 2 30 30 10(e) 15(e) 50 —— ——
BC  Business Center 2000 20 2 30 50(a) —(e) —(e) 50 (d) (d)
GB  General Business 9600 80 2 30 50 10(e) 15(e) 50 —— ——
I  Industrial 2½ ac. 250 2 40 50(f) —(e) —(e) 50 —— ——
LR/I  2½ ac. 250 2 30 50(f) —(e) —(e) 50 —— ——
PUD  Plnd. Unit Dev. See Chapter 18

 

Footnotes:

(a) For established neighborhoods where 50 percent or more of the lot frontage in a block is occupied by existing buildings, in the R-1 and R-2 districts, the average of the existing front yard setbacks of the principal buildings within 300 feet of either side of the lot in question shall establish the minimum front yard setback. However, in no case shall a front yard setback required under this subsection be less than 20 feet nor more than 50 feet.

(b) Two family dwellings shall have a minimum lot area of 7,500 sq. ft. per dwelling unit and multiple family dwellings shall have a minimum lot area of one acre and a maximum of twelve units per new acre.

(c) There shall be a minimum of 25 feet between ends of contiguous multiple family buildings; no such building shall contain more than 8 units; no multiple family building shall exceed a length of 160 ft.; and multiple family developments on three or more acres of land shall contain a common recreation area equal to at least 25 sq. ft. per dwelling unit, with a minimum area of 1,200 sq. ft., exclusive of required yards and open space buffers.

(d) Minimum floor area. The following floor area requirements shall be adhered to:

Structure Living Area Per Unit
Two family dwellings and attached one-family dwellings Each dwelling unit shall have a minimum finished living area of 832 square feet per dwelling unit with a minimum of 720 square feet on the ground floor for units of more than one story.
Multiple family dwellings
  Efficiency 500 square feet
  1 Bedroom 600 square feet
  2 Bedroom 800 square feet
  3 Bedroom 1,000 square feet
  Each additional bedroom 110 square feet

 

(e) Where a side or rear yard abuts land in any Residential or Public Lands district, the minimum yard requirement to meet the buffer requirements of Section 1504 shall apply.

(f) Except for landscape improvements and necessary drives and walks, the required front yard shall remain clear and not be used for parking, loading, storage, or accessory structures.

(Ord. No. 346, App. A, 6-19-2000)
